Recognizing Medicare Supplement Plans in Charlotte
Medicare supplement plans in Charlotte-- also called Medigap-- are provided by private insurance firms and assist cover costs that Original Medicare does not, including:

Deductibles

Coinsurance

Copayments

Foreign traveling emergency treatment

Each plan is standard by the federal government (Plan G, Plan N, and so on), however costs and added advantages vary by provider. That's where a Medicare supplement representative in Charlotte comes in-- they can contrast numerous providers and aid you choose the appropriate balance in between price and protection.

These plans are suitable for individuals who desire the flexibility to check out any physician or hospital that accepts Medicare across the country, without the restrictions of company networks.

Considering Medicare Advantage? Here's What You Need to Know
Medicare Advantage strategies (additionally known as Part C) are all-in-one options to Original Medicare. These strategies often include:

Healthcare facility and clinical coverage (Parts A and B).

Prescription medication protection (Part D).

Bonus benefits like vision, dental, and hearing.

Wellness programs or fitness center subscriptions.

A Medicare Advantage representative in Charlotte will certainly help you assess different HMO and PPO plans based upon:.

Network dimension and access.

Monthly premiums.

Out-of-pocket maximums.

Covered medications.

Specialist recommendations.

If you're fairly healthy and balanced, desire additional advantages, and fit making use of a network of medical professionals, a Medicare Advantage strategy might supply far better worth.

Timing is Everything: Know Your Enrollment Periods.
Working with a Medicare firm in Charlotte likewise ensures you do not miss out on essential deadlines. Below are the major registration home windows:.

Initial Enrollment Period (IEP)-- Starts 3 months before your 65th birthday and finishes three months after.

Yearly Enrollment Period (AEP)-- October 15 to December 7, to make changes or switch strategies.

Medicare Advantage Open Enrollment-- January 1 to March 31, for Medicare Advantage plan changes.

Unique Enrollment Periods (SEPs)-- Triggered by life events like relocating, losing insurance coverage, or getting approved for Medicaid.

Missing these due dates can lead to fines or a lapse in insurance coverage, but a relied on Medicare agent in Charlotte will certainly help you remain on track.
